Snord15b Maintains Stemness of Intestinal Stem Cells via Enhancement of Alternative Splicing of Btrc Short Isoform for Suppression of β‐Catenin Ubiquitination

open access: yesAdvanced Science, EarlyView.
In intestinal stem cells (ISCs), Snord15b associates with Ilf2 to recruit splicing factors for alternative splicing of Btrc mRNA, leading to the generation of short Btrc. This short Btrc fails to form a functional E3 ubiquitin ligase complex for β‐catenin ubiquitination and degradation.

Sympathetic Activation Promotes Kidney Fibrosis in Mice via Macrophage‐Derived N2ICD‐Enriched Extracellular Vesicles

open access: yesAdvanced Science, EarlyView.
Norepinephrine/α2B‐adrenoceptor axis promotes the secretion of Notch2 intracellular domain (N2ICD)‐enriched extracellular vesicles (EVs) from macrophages. These EVs deliver N2ICD into fibroblasts, thereby inducing their activation.
